Norodom Ranariddh

Prince Norodom Ranariddh ( born January 2, 1944 in Phnom Penh ) is an Cambodian politician.

Life

Norodom Ranariddh is the second oldest son of former Cambodian King Norodom Sihanouk and a half-brother of King Norodom Sihamoni.

In the 1960s he studied public law in Aix -en- Provence and in 1974 received his doctorate in this subject. From February 1992 to October 2006 he was chairman of the FUNCINPEC party. From September 1993, when the monarchy was restored in Cambodia, he practiced - together with Hun Sen of the Cambodian People's Party, the Office of the Prime Minister from. In July 1997, he was urged by Hun Sen from his office.

This, however, his political career was not over, because in November 1998, he was elected president of the Cambodian National Assembly. From this office he resigned in March 2006 after the Cambodian People's Party had pushed through a new law under which applications Parliament only can happen with a simple rather than a two-thirds majority and thus was no longer necessary, the coalition of FUNCINPEC with the People's Party. After he was superseded on 18 October 2006 as party leader by the previous Secretary-General of the party, Bun Chhay Nhiek, he joined the relatively insignificant " Khmer Front Party " ( KFP ), which on 16 November of the same year " Norodom Ranariddh Party - " ( NRP) has been renamed. Eventually, he and two of his supporters were excluded as a result of these actions on 12 December 2006 from the National Assembly and the Senate and lost their parliamentary immunity. Your recent vacancy shall be filled by other members of FUNCINPEC. According to initial estimates of the regional elections of 2 April 2007 Ranariddh new party won no seats in the regional offices.

After his father abdicated in October 2004, was expected Norodom Ranariddh due to its popularity, that he would follow this as a King, but he refused. In the same month he appointed as a member of the nine-member Throne Council Norodom Sihamoni as the new king.

Norodom Ranariddh Norodom Marie Ranariddh is married and father of three children.
